The operating question

The useful question is not where AI can be added. It is where AI changes the work.

A good AI system begins with the workflow, the people, and the decision it needs to improve. Models matter, but context, permissions, evaluation, integration, cost, and ownership are what turn a promising capability into dependable leverage.

From possibility to operation

Treat AI as a system, not a feature demo.

  1. 01

    Map the work

    Understand the people, decisions, context, systems, and failure modes before choosing a model or automation platform.

  2. 02

    Find durable leverage

    Choose an opportunity where AI can improve speed, quality, capacity, or experience in a way the business can measure.

  3. 03

    Prove it with real constraints

    Test the workflow using representative data, permissions, edge cases, human review, latency, and cost—not a frictionless demo scenario.

  4. 04

    Make it operational

    Build the controls, evaluation, ownership, observability, and delivery path required for the system to remain useful after launch.
